‘The Flash’ Fast-Forwards in Time: First Look at the New Season (PHOTO)

The gang’s all here—or are they?—as The Flash races into Season 2 on the heels of that crazy black hole that threatened to erase Central City. “We pick up about six months later, and we’re going to piece together how the storm has affected everyone,” says Grant Gustin (Barry, center), here facing an uninvited guest with S.T.A.R. Labs buds Joe (Jesse L. Martin), Iris (Candice Patton), Caitlin (Danielle Panabaker), Dr. Stein (Victor Garber) and Cisco (Carlos Valdes). How wild is the world now that Barry has stopped the Reverse-Flash and rewritten history? Says Gustin: “It’s not as different as you’d think, but as we move forward, some things will blow fans’ minds.”
The Flash, Season premiere, Tuesday, Oct. 6, 8/7c, The CW
